LSU pounded a season-high 19 hits and got some strong starting pitching from Ryan Eades in a 13-1 victory against Southeastern Louisiana at Alex Box.

Eades pitched six innings allowing one run on seven hits and had five strikeouts and one walk. Raph Rhymes tied a career high with two doubles in a game, something he has done six times.

LSU (6-1) scored 11 runs on two-out hits.
